CARACH ANGREN Share New Music Video For “Franckensteina Strataemontanus”

Posted by tarjavirmakari on November 10, 2020
Posted in: Int. News, News. Tagged: Carach Angren. Leave a comment
Photo by Stefan Heilemann

Symphonic metal horror masters CARACH ANGREN have unveiled the spooky new music video for the song “Franckensteina Strataemontanus,” which is the title track of the band’s 2020 release! You can now watch the “silent” horror film at THIS LOCATION.

Ardek & Seregor comment on the video: “We hereby proudly present you the visual horror that is ‘Franckensteina Strataemontanus!’ Over the last few months, we worked with director Zoran Bihac and producer Julia Patey and their extraordinary team on galvanism and alchemy.

“Now… wine will come from water and gold from stone / Concocting potions from flesh and bone / The perfume of death is our sweetest cologne…

“Our endless gratitude goes out to everyone who has worked extremely hard to make this video possible, and an extra shout-out to Bonny Zahara for coming back to life!”

Earlier this year, CARACH ANGREN announced their collaboration with DC comics for the new series “Dark Nights: Death Metal.” The first episode is out now and features the band’s new song, “Skull with a Forked Tongue,” which is taken from ‘Franckensteina Strataemontanus.’ The episode can be seen at THIS LOCATION.

Denmark’s IOTUNN Sign Worldwide Deal With Metal Blade Records

Posted by tarjavirmakari on November 10, 2020
Posted in: Int. News, News. Tagged: IOTUNN. Leave a comment
Photo credit: Mathias Mathayad

Metal Blade Records is proud to welcome Denmark’s IOTUNN to its worldwide roster!

Formed in 2015, Iotunn (which is old Norse for “Giant”) entered the scene with their acclaimed EP, The Wizard Falls (2016), which was mixed by Flemming Rasmussen (Metallica, Morbid Angel, Blind Guardian, Rainbow) at Sweet Silence Studios. After some line-up changes, the band found their voice and narrator in March 2018: Jón Aldará (Hamferd), plus bassist Eskil Rask (Sunless Dawn) in October 2019. The quintet – completed by Jens Nicolai Gräs (guitars), Jesper Gräs (guitars), Bjørn Wind Andersen (drums) – then began work on their first full-length and Metal Blade Records debut: Access All Worlds.

Iotunn comments: “As we have worked intensely on creating ‘Access All Worlds‘, we find our partnership with Metal Blade Records to be a culmination. We are proud and thankful of where we’re at right now. Metal Blade seems like the right home for us and we are convinced that the future looks bright!”

Mixed and mastered by Fredrik Nordström (In Flames, At the Gates, Dimmu Borgir) at Fredman Studios, Access All Worlds is set for an early 2021 release. Stay tuned for more Iotunn news coming soon!

MANTICORA Release Second Video “Katana – Death Of The Meaning Of Life” From Critically Acclaimed 9th Album

Posted by tarjavirmakari on November 10, 2020
Posted in: Int. News, News. Tagged: MANTICORA. Leave a comment

Danish prog-thrash veterans, MANTICORA have released the 2nd video offering from their critically acclaimed 9th album “To Live To Kill To Live“, the follow-up and 2nd part of a huge concept, to 2018’s “To Kill To Live To Kill” – both albums, based on the 334-page horror/thriller novel that lead singer Lars F. Larsen wrote.

The album has been rated extremely highly by the press and the band has never in their 20+ career received such appraisal from an almost united press-core, so the band felt that a 2nd video offering would be appropriate.

This semi-lyrical video for the song “Katana – Death Of The Meaning Of Life” – a song, with a very strong Nevermore-ish feel to it, is vividly composed and produced by the talented Chilean video producer Federico Bossinga from the company Abstract Chaos.

The story of the song is again a very sad, bordering on despair-inducing, tale which the band is delving deep into at several occasions on the last 2 albums, making up the huge concept.

Guitarist, Kristian Larsen explains the story:
Since this song deals with the story in which a young Dutch sailor – situated in Hong Kong, 1921, at the time when the story takes place – is falling in love with a local prostitute and looking at what he calls the love of his life, getting brutally murdered by local thugs, we wanted to express ourselves in colours that match the story.

The light blue colours, resembling the room in which most of the story takes place, the dark red, resembling the extreme amount of blood, present in the story, when several people are killed in violent ways (by means of either gun or Katana.

Federico was fed the lyrics, the story and all our ideas and impressions of this sad story and he has splendidly matched the storyline with the colours and imagery.

The music on both albums was recorded partially in the band’s own studio and recorded/mixed in Hansen Studios, with World-famous producer, Jacob Hansen (Volbeat, Destruction, a.o.) who also produced the first two MANTICORA albums back in the last millennium.

The 334 page novel itself was released in May 2018, followed by the first album of the concept in August 2018.

MANTICORA have released 9 critically acclaimed albums, since 1999, and toured numerous times around Europe, North America and Japan + played at prestigious festivals, such as Wacken Open Air, Sweden Rock Festival, Copenhell, Karmøygeddon, ProgPower USA, etc.

VERDE LAURO To Release New Album ‘6 Aprile’

Posted by tarjavirmakari on November 10, 2020
Posted in: Int. News, News. Tagged: VERDE LAURO. Leave a comment

‘6 Aprile’ is the second album by VERDE LAURO, created by the Italian-Swiss singer Fabrizio Sassi, which follows the debut album ‘Son animali al mondo’ which saw the participation of numerous guests, including  Roberto Tiranti and Alessandro Del Vecchio.

Unlike “Son animali al mondo”, this second chapter was designed and created to be played live. The orchestrations were reduced and the verses were selected to be repeated in chorus. ‘6 Aprile’ is set to be released on all digital platforms on November 17th and in LTD digipack CD December 2020.

At the level of compositions, those that narrate another passage from the neverending story were chosen and in particular the passages that play on the root of the name Laura. Precisely for this reason “6 Aprile” is perhaps a less elaborate and symphonic record than its predecessor but this is its strong point, the “song” form of its pieces, much more powerful and direct.

Petrarch meets Laura for the first time on April 6, 1327. Laura dies on April 6, 1348. The numbers of the Canzoniere are part of the story and are used symbolically. No number is random. Starting with the fragments that make up the mosaic. 366. Like a year that repeats itself forever.

As for the lineup, Andrea Grumelli joined (in the first album the bass was played by guitarists) and Federico De Zani took over the drums. Mattia Stancioiu (Ex Labyrinth) preferred to stay behind the mixer and give up the pedals.

The guests are Morby from Domine and Marcello Zappatore on guitar. Drakkar singer Davide dell’Orto has become a full member of the group. Laura’s identity is always a secret and also appears in some passages of this record.

Purchase and stream Punching The Sky now at: metalblade.com/armoredsaint Leaders and stalwarts of the American heavy metal scene since the early 80s, Armored Saint‘s Punching The Sky sees them returning hard. A diverse, attitude-drenched collection, it’s everything the band’s faithful have come to expect from them while pushing their signature sound forward. “The goal is to write really good music. I know I’m stating the obvious here but that’s about the size of our agenda,” says bassist Joey Vera. “We’ve been able to shed a lot of expectations that sometimes plague a band like ours that has been around a long time, and we’ve recently moved into a comfort zone with just being ourselves. We have this kind of freedom now that we didn’t really have early in our career, and we can take some chances and make the kind of music that we want to hear. This record is a reflection of where we are at, right now.” Exploding to life with the crunchy, rousing “Standing On The Shoulders Of Giants” and not letting up until the closing ruthless riff of “Never You Fret”, the record is possessed of an urgency and vigor which very much places it in the right now, but could only be the work of Vera, guitarists Phil Sandoval and Jeff Duncan, drummer Gonzo Sandoval and vocalist John Bush. “When you’re a band that began four decades ago, you really have to push yourself harder than ever when it comes to making a new record,” states Bush. “The last thing you ever want is for it to appear as though you were going through the motions or that you’re just putting a product out to do some touring. The records are immortal. They’ll be here long after us. Every one needs to count in its own individual way.”

With Vera acting as producer, he recruited the same engineering team that worked on Win Hands Down with drums recorded by Josh Newell at El Dorado Studios in Burbank, CA, guitars tracked by Bill Metoyer at Skullseven studios in North Hollywood, CA, and vocals, bass and additional recordings by the bassist at his studio. “I like working with people that I trust and have a good personal rapport with. That same reason is why I hired Jay Ruston (Anthrax, Amon Amarth, Stonesour) to mix the record. It’s important to be able to work with people who understand what the end goal is.” The process of realizing the album was a lot of hard work, Vera admitting he took on too many of the tasks himself, but he states that overall it was a good experience and everyone brought their A-game to the table and the right attitude for getting things done. “At the end of the mixing stage, I always have a hard time walking away from the project we’ve been working on for so long. It’s hard to let it go. The end result is good though. Everyone played and sang their asses off and it shows.” The record also features a few guest musicians further expanding its sonic palette, the whole thing kicking off with the sound of Uilleann Pipes, Vera finding player Patrick D’Arcy in LA and recruiting him to the cause. Guns ‘N’ Roses keyboardist Dizzy Reed also contributes, Vera giving both him and D’Arcy some general directions and letting them loose, both of them delivering strong performances. The band’s own Gonzo Sandoval plays an American Indian flute on “Never You Fret” – a first for Armored Saint and their drummer. Also Jacob Ayala, the son of a childhood friend who is a drum major in high school, added some marching snare on one of the tracks, which really stands out.

With the band’s place in the metal scene firmly reestablished with Punching The Sky, they are staring down their four decade anniversary, which Vera reflects on. “Part of me feels like I can’t believe we’ve been doing this for that long. It’s kind of incredible. So I feel pretty damn lucky really, that we’ve been able to have the support from fans and our record company for all these years. Without this support, we really couldn’t do any of this. So this is the big part of what has kept us going, and when I stop and look around, I am humbled that we’ve had this opportunity to make music and tour for such a long time. That’s what our initial goal was back when we were just 18 years old.”
